Underwriter III

Newrez, Phoenix, AZ, United States


Responsibilities The Underwriter III is responsible for responding to internal and external customers on questions regarding loans underwritten by the company. This position will underwrite loans in a timely manner for completeness and compliance with company guidelines, policies, and procedures. This position will also provide training, guidance, and support for all team members.

Review, analyze and make final determination on loan submissions using manual underwriting guidelines as well as validating recommendations.

Underwrite loans as determined by lending authority set by management.

Work with Lending Teams to identify potential solutions/alternatives for difficult/denied loan files.

Communicate with internal and external clients on inquiries on loans underwritten by Vendors.

Research and respond to team lead on loans requiring additional escalation and review and ability to summarize issues, concerns, and recommendations.

Proactively addresses underwriting submission deficiencies.

Provide back‑up support to Team Leader as necessary to ensure efficient operations and smooth and timely flow of work.

Review and maintain guidelines to stay up to date with all requirements.

Maintain department resource library to maintain reference material.

Review of audit files for Quality/Funding issues to determine compliance and acceptance of loan.

Assist in correction of delivery violations and government ensuring deficiencies on specific files as required.

Analyze Trust agreements as needed.

Participate in the orientation of new personnel to ensure consistency.

Provide technical support for systems as necessary.

Ability to effectively and accurately convey information to others.

Performs related duties as assigned by management.

Education and Experience

High School Diploma or equivalent required; 4-year college degree preferred.

5+ years of underwriting experience with conforming and non-conforming loans.

Mortgage banking industry experience with Jumbo Loans and/or Government Products a plus.

Qualifications

FHA and/or VA Designations Required

Ability to differentiate between first and second mortgage underwriting.

Ability to handle secure and private information.

Technical experience necessary: Windows,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Underwriting software and systems.

Ability to stay current with the business environment within third party lending.

Excellent customer service skills and analytical skills.

Excellent verbal and written communication skills.

Ability to work independently and adapt to a constantly changing environment.

Ability to be a creative and innovative problem solver.
